To be a function, the line has to pass the vertical line test. This means that when a vertical line is passed through every x value, it will only cross the graphed line once.

To help: draw vertical lines through each graph.

In graph W: the line would pass through the top and bottom of the circle - not a function

In graph X: the line passes once through every area - a function

In graph Y: the line passes through the top curve as well as the bottom curve - not a function

In graph Z: the line passes through the curves multiple times - not a function
